Philippines Death Flowers: Conveying Honor & Condolences
In the Philippines' culture, memorial services are deeply meaningful events, and blossoms play a vital role in conveying respect and condolences to the affected family. Traditionally, white flowers, particularly lilies, roses, and chrysanthemums, are favored selections, symbolizing purity and remembrance. It's customary to send arrangements directly to the funeral home or chapel, and often brought to the interment site. Beyond the color white, other colors may be incorporated, reflecting the departed's personality or likes. Selecting appropriate bouquets is a way to present heartfelt regret and participate in the family's shared grief during this challenging time. Consider carefully the family’s wishes when choosing your floral tribute.

Philippines Funeral Arrangements: Honouring the Departed
Funerals in the Philippines are deeply meaningful cultural events, steeped in tradition and reflecting a profound respect for the deceased. These gatherings are not merely about mourning, but a vibrant display of love, faith, and community solidarity. Typically, a wake, known as a “pagbubukas”, lasts for several days, often up to a week or more, allowing family and friends to pay their respects and offer condolences. Expect a flurry of activity – from preparing traditional Filipino dishes like crispy pork to organizing prayers and ceremonies. The atmosphere is usually a blend of sorrow and celebration, with singing, reminiscing, and sharing stories about the departed. Many families opt for elaborate displays, including floral arrangements and personalized memorials, further honoring the deceased’s life. The final service, often a funeral mass followed by interment, signifies the formal farewell and marks the beginning of the grieving process, which continues to be supported by the tight-knit community.
